Market Overview:
The Container Weighing Systems Market was valued at USD 3,417.50 million in 2024 and is expected to reach USD 6,612.21 million by 2032, growing at a compound annual growth rate (CAGR) of 8.6% during the forecast period (2024-2032).
Key factors driving this market include the increasing emphasis on supply chain automation, technological advancements in sensor and weighing technologies, and the enforcement of stringent regulatory standards in global shipping. Regulatory mandates such as the International Maritime Organization’s SOLAS VGM (Verified Gross Mass) requirement have spurred the need for container weighing systems, which help to prevent accidents, fines, and logistical errors, making them indispensable in modern shipping operations. The integration of IoT and AI-based technologies in container weighing systems is further enhancing operational efficiency and accuracy, contributing to robust market growth. With the continued expansion of globalization and a focus on real-time data for better decision-making, the demand for dependable container weighing systems has never been greater.
Market Drivers
Automation and Efficiency in Supply Chain Management
Automation adoption within logistics is accelerating, and container weighing systems are integral to this transformation. Companies like FedEx and DHL have implemented automated weighing systems to optimize their supply chains. For example, FedEx’s automated solutions have significantly improved inventory management and minimized operational errors. These systems provide precise data for cargo tracking and weighing, resulting in improved inventory management, reduced errors, and lower operational costs. As supply chains become more automated, the demand for integrated weighing solutions continues to grow, further propelling the market.
Market Challenges Analysis
High Initial Investment Costs
A major challenge in the container weighing systems market is the high upfront cost associated with implementing advanced weighing technologies. Many companies, particularly small and medium-sized logistics firms, face budget constraints when it comes to upgrading or introducing new systems. While the long-term advantages of enhanced efficiency and regulatory compliance make the investment worthwhile, the initial financial burden can act as a barrier to adoption, particularly in emerging markets where financial resources may be limited.
